Typically, upvc door mechanism repair doors have multi-point locking systems that use bolts to secure at various points when the handle is raised or turned. These locking points are typically reinforced with a solid brace to protect the door from being kicked open. The weakest component of this system is the cylinder, that can easily snap or bumped to unlock the door. This is why it's crucial to upgrade your cylinder to a 3 star TS007 Rated version, which will stop cylinder snapping and bumping the lock.

One of the most common problems with UPVC lock mechanisms is that they become misaligned as time passes. This is usually caused by weather changes which cause the uPVC to expand and contract. The mechanism could be unable to function or even stop if the alignment isn't corrected. This could be a serious problem and it's best left to a professional locksmith to ensure that the alignment is fixed properly.

Euro cylinders are a different UPVC issue. They can snap easily. This is a risky scenario as it allows criminals easy access to your home. The best solution is replacing the cylinder with one that is of top quality. A reputable locksmith will assist you in choosing the right replacement cylinder and install it with precision.

A homeowner should check regularly their UPVC doors to make sure they are completely locked. This can be accomplished by looking at the locking points, making sure that they are engaged and that there isn't any obvious damage to the lock or handle. Double-locking the door is also important. To do this, pull the handle up while turning the thumb turn or turning the key. This will ensure that the door is secure and decreases the risk of an intruder breaking in.

Finally lastly, the UPVC door should be lubricated with a dry lubricant each six months to avoid the lock from becoming stiff or stuck. A lubricant specially designed specifically for use with UPVC is recommended since it does not attract dirt or dust. One of the main reasons for uPVC door locks failing is weather conditions. Temperature changes can cause uPVC to expand or shrink, making it more difficult to lock and unlock the door. In some instances it can also cause damage to the mechanism of the lock. Most of these problems can be resolved by locksmiths.

Multipoint locking systems are used on the majority of uPVC doors. These lock the door by connecting multiple points. This kind of lock is more difficult to break, as it requires a lot of force to open. Many of these locks are locked with a common key, which means that one key will be able to operate them all.

Certain uPVC door locks are designed with additional security features, for example, anti-snap euro locks. These locks are generally more expensive than standard cylinders, but they are a good choice for those who want a high security level for their home. They are also more resistant to a range of other attacks like picking and bumping.

UPVC lock misalignment is one of the most common causes of an unsteady or defective handle or locking mechanism. It could be caused by weather changes or improperly packed glass door panels, or from normal wear and wear and tear. If the lock is not properly aligned, you'll have to raise the handle higher in order to engage it. This increases the chance of damaging the hinges.

This problem can be fixed by altering the hinges or by re-aligning your uPVC frame. You can also lubricate the locking mechanism with silicone spray to allow it to move more easily. However, if the issue persists, it may be time to call a professional locksmith.
